Expression Of Heparin Binding Protein In Patients With Severe Post-Traumatic Acute Respiratory Distress Syndrome

Objective:To observe the expression of heparin binding protein(HBP)in patients with severe post-traumatic acute respiratory distress syndrome(ARDS),and to explore the clinical value of HBP in early diagnosis of severe post-traumatic ARDS.Methods:Prospective study methods were used to collect the patients admitted to the intensive care department of Yichun People's Hospital from January 1,2017 to December 31,2018 due to severe trauma(according to ISS >16 points).Basic vital signs,causes of severe trauma,blood routine,biochemical routine,blood gas analysis results and other data were collected.The plasma HBP level(once every 8 hours)was measured by enzyme-linked immunosorbent assay(ELISA)on day 1 and analyzed using the highest value in the first day.The PaO2/FiO2 of the patients in the first three days was detected.Patients with ARDS on day 1 after admission were excluded.Thirty patients who did not show ARDS in the first three days of admission were in the non-ARDS group.Twenty patients who showed mild to moderate ARDS on the second and third days of admission were in the mild to moderate ARDS group,and twenty patients who showed severe ARDS on the second and third days were in the severe ARDS group.The diagnostic and grading criteria for ARDS are based on the Berlin definition published at the 2012 annual meeting of the European society of critical care medicine.Spss19.0 was used to process the experimental data,compare the mild to moderate ARDS group,severe ARDS group and non-ARDS group,draw the ROC curve,calculate the area under the curve and determine the optimal cutoff value,and calculate the sensitivity and specificity of HBP by the optimal cutoff value.All the results were considered statistically significant with P < 0.05.Results:In this study,the HBP expression level in plasma of non-ards patients was(8.56±2.01)ng/ml,that of mild and moderate ARDS patients was(11.43±3.51)ng/ml,and that of severe ARDS patients was(14.50±3.63)ng/ml.Compared with non-ARDS patients,the plasma HBP levels of mild to moderate ARDS group and severe ARDS group were increased.The comparison of non-ards group,mild to moderate ARDS group and severe ARDS group was statistically significant(P<0.05).After ROC curve analysis,the HBP area under the curve was 0.782 for early diagnosis of mild and moderate ARDS after severe trauma.When the optimal HBP value was obtained,the plasma expression level was 9.14ng/ml,the sensitivity was 75.0%,and the specificity was 70.0%.In the early diagnosis of severe post-traumatic ARDS,the HBP area under the curve was 0.937,and when the optimal HBP value was taken,the plasma expression level was 12.62ng/ml,the sensitivity was 80.0%,and the specificity was 96.7%.There was no statistical significance in the comparison of PaO2/FiO2 between the three groups on the first day after severe trauma(P>0.05),while there was statistical significance in the comparison of PaO2/FiO2 between the three groups on the second and third days(P<0.01).Conclusion:After severe trauma,the plasma HBP level of ARDS patients was earlier than that of PaO2/FiO2,and the increased level was correlated with the severity of the disease.HBP can have some clinical reference value in the early diagnosis of ARDS after severe trauma.
